Jaipur, Feb 1 (TIWN) Rajasthan Chief Minister Ashok Gehlot on Monday expressed his displeasure over the Budget presented by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man, saying they had high expectations from the Budget but the people of the state have been left disappointed.
In a tweet, he said: "Rajasthan had high expectations from the Union Budget but the people of the state have been disappointed by this. We hoped that East Rajasthan Canal Project would get the status of National Project in the budget, and Rajasthan would get special state status in Har Ghar Nal Yojana but it did not happen."
Gehlot said "there is a bad news in this budget for the common man as no relief has been given in the prices of petrol and diesel rather new cess has been put on petrol and diesel". The impact of the ever-increasing prices of petrol and diesel will finally pass on to the common man.
